Adult Open Yoga Classes… These 1.5 hour classes are open to all experience levels, although the class is generally structured at an intermediate intensity. We practice pranayama (yogic breathing) and asana (yoga postures), opening and strengthening the body while cultivating an awareness of breath. We end the class with deep relaxation.
Notes:
We recommend practicing on an empty stomach.
Wear comfortable clothes you can move in.
If you are new to yoga, please only practice what is comfortable. We highly recommend an Introduction to Yoga course for a class that is specifically geared towards beginners.

Ma and Baby Yoga
(newborns– pre-crawling)... This class has three aspects, focusing on mother, baby, and the playful interaction between the two. Postures and exercises for the specific needs of the mother's body after giving birth include: strengthening the abdominal and pelvic floor areas, releasing shoulder tightness, strengthening back muscles, opening the chest, and more. Baby engagement exercises focus on range of motion, skill learning (rolling, pushing, crawling, etc), vestibular stimuli, tummy time and include massage as well!
Class Etiquette:
Nursing, changing, crying, burping, laughing, are all OK!
Please bring a blanket for your baby, as she used to your particular smell.
If you bring toys, make sure that they don't make music, as this can be distracting in the class. Please keep toys on your mat.
Important Note: If you have had a cesarean, please wait at least 6 weeks before beginning your yoga practice with us. All other new mothers can begin 4 weeks after giving birth.
Prenatal Yoga… This class is for women in all trimesters of pregnancy. It is includes pranayama (breathing practices suitable for pregnant women), gentle flowing sun salutations, strengthening and stretching, pelvic floor exercises, and plenty of relaxation.
Note: You can bring a snack to the class and feel free to rest, eat, and drink as you need to!

Meditation… Discover why meditation has transformed the lives of so many people around the world! Learn practical methods to quiet and focus your mind as you delve deep into the peace which is your true nature.
This course presents practical methods to steady the mind. When the mind is free from the movements created by thought currents and emotions, we are able to look deep within and find inner peace and happiness that cannot be disturbed.
Topics include: What is Mind, Your Power over Thoughts and the Conquest of Negative Emotions, Improving Concentration, and the Eight Limbs of Raja Yoga. Within the system of Raja Yoga is the foundation of Eastern Ethics and Psychology, and priceless tools for meditation.
